Budapest will host a special Gregorian Mass on Tuesday, June 9, 2026, led by the Schola Gregoriana Budapestiensis at the Franciscan Church at 9 Ferenciek Square (Ferenciek tere), starting at 18:30. Formed in 1994 following the creation of the Gregorian Society (Gregorián Társaság), the ensemble was founded to teach, promote, and restore Gregorian chant in the liturgy—and to bring those aims to life in practice across the city’s sacred spaces.
Program and Ordinary
The liturgy features a full chant lineup: Introit Dominus illuminatio (GrNov I, 261), Gradual Iacta cogitatum (GrNov I, 257), Alleluia Deus, qui sedes (GrNov I, 266), Offertory Illumina (GrNov I, 266), and Communion Dominus firmamentum (GrNov I, 266). The Ordinary is the Fifth Gregorian Mass, including the Kyrie, Sanctus, and Agnus Dei.
